Commit graph

2990 commits

Author SHA1 Message Date
Evie Litherland-Smith aec22192b8 Add gimp and tagger to installed programs
Reorganise where some programs are defined
2024-02-05 11:59:43 +00:00
Evie Litherland-Smith efc5a2ec1d rofi: re-order modi list 2024-02-05 11:57:42 +00:00
Evie Litherland-Smith 5058ac7992 emacs: set default shell to sh 2024-02-05 11:57:30 +00:00
Evie Litherland-Smith e0d6d3512a Ensure shebang in protonmail-setup-bridge script as well 2024-02-05 09:52:20 +00:00
Evie Litherland-Smith db759f8e06 Ensure shebangs in scripts 2024-02-05 09:51:38 +00:00
Evie Litherland-Smith 832d42398e Update README for new script 2024-02-05 09:15:18 +00:00
Evie Litherland-Smith a6ab49d5e2 Add script to simplify setting up protonmail-bridge 2024-02-05 09:13:59 +00:00
Evie Litherland-Smith be0cac1d59 Add rofi filebrowser
Move rofi-power-menu out of main modi

Change all uses of rofi -replace with pkill rofi || rofi ... for
consistency with rofi-pass
2024-02-05 07:33:42 +00:00
Evie Litherland-Smith 36c48e2bc6 Add/update some more mimetyeps 2024-02-05 07:24:33 +00:00
Evie Litherland-Smith 880d7020e8 Remove browser mime association for zoom and teams 2024-02-05 07:00:55 +00:00
Evie Litherland-Smith 463e92b3ad Temp remove nyxt from mimeapps
Add shellscripts mime entry
2024-02-05 06:53:12 +00:00
Evie Litherland-Smith eeb8972fe6 Fix lint suggestions for git-sync-all
Use subshell for each directory rather than cd and cd back

Add git-sync option to sync new files
2024-02-05 06:22:44 +00:00
Evie Litherland-Smith ba9411fb9f Split some expressions out of home/default.nix, clean up
Move git, starship and btm expressions to own files

Move account dir expressions up a level, remove accounts dir

Clean up some unused expressions (like qutebrowser and firefox)
2024-02-04 07:14:04 +00:00
Evie Litherland-Smith eed793e9aa Add monitor rules for steam and discord 2024-02-03 19:41:10 +00:00
Evie Litherland-Smith 6f7e6d18b9 Add emacs as default for inode/directory mimetype 2024-02-03 13:09:25 +00:00
Evie Litherland-Smith 10800c1ba2 zellij: disable bash integration 2024-02-03 10:04:32 +00:00
Evie Litherland-Smith e8809dc0fe Add zellij config to rsync-local-config 2024-02-03 09:55:02 +00:00
Evie Litherland-Smith 78cfb418d7 Add zellij back 2024-02-03 09:51:42 +00:00
Evie Litherland-Smith 8586f376de Disable eza aliases to allow nu structured ls 2024-02-03 09:25:34 +00:00
Evie Litherland-Smith 88841cf663 nushell: enable transient prompt, emacs binds mode 2024-02-03 08:36:52 +00:00
Evie Litherland-Smith 14970fa70d Move nushell config to separate expression, remove startup banner 2024-02-03 08:26:13 +00:00
Evie Litherland-Smith db2e09c4ed Add nushell-ts-mode to emacs packages 2024-02-03 08:10:23 +00:00
Evie Litherland-Smith 9aa7f252ab Switch to nushell as default shell
Add carapace for cross-shell completion
2024-02-03 07:56:59 +00:00
Evie Litherland-Smith 6dbf6806b2 Update README, remove leftover protonmail-bridge service 2024-02-03 07:26:29 +00:00
Evie Litherland-Smith c47f11c04d Remove protonmail-bridge service, run with hyprctl instead
systemd service wasn't working right with user permissions...
2024-02-03 07:21:50 +00:00
Evie Litherland-Smith ddde145313 Update README with new instructions for protonmail-bridge
Remove davmail from installed packages, just run with nix if/when
needed manually
2024-02-03 06:32:57 +00:00
Evie Litherland-Smith db519c6398 Switch to using protonmail-bridge directly, instead of container 2024-02-03 06:25:12 +00:00
Evie Litherland-Smith 66c7024bfb nyxt: add some basic autofills 2024-02-03 06:13:39 +00:00
Evie Litherland-Smith 8d965f9c12 nyxt: enable reduce-tracking-mode and force-https-mode by default
Explicitly add emacs-mode glyph
2024-02-03 06:10:16 +00:00
Evie Litherland-Smith 9fa0db47c2 emacs: disable scroll-bar-mode and tab-bar-mode 2024-02-03 06:03:22 +00:00
Evie Litherland-Smith 3951e44032 nyxt: add binds to copy username and password 2024-02-03 06:01:41 +00:00
Evie Litherland-Smith 416ef49228 nyxt: add glyphs for various modes 2024-02-03 06:01:15 +00:00
Evie Litherland-Smith 40923b29df Add registry entry for pyenv 2024-02-02 14:48:56 +00:00
Evie Litherland-Smith 9b4da781da Update waybar regex for msteams 2024-02-02 11:25:49 +00:00
Evie Litherland-Smith 395c93db09 Add emacs font and opacity config to expression
Set stylix opacity for applications and desktop to 0.8 as well

Use stylix font and opacity values for emacs rather than duplicating
2024-02-02 10:47:42 +00:00
Evie Litherland-Smith 4832474060 Keep --no-socket argument in nyxt bind 2024-02-02 08:03:33 +00:00
Evie Litherland-Smith e7fdc748f2 Remove extra args from nyxt hyprland bind 2024-02-02 07:52:55 +00:00
Evie Litherland-Smith b387f1e363 Add nyxt bookmarks to xdg.dataFile 2024-02-02 07:52:21 +00:00
Evie Litherland-Smith 8d9bd3e607 Nyxt performance maybe fixed? Switch back to nyxt as main with backup
chromium
2024-02-02 07:30:57 +00:00
Evie Litherland-Smith 63a2787959 Add more search engines for firefox 2024-02-02 06:43:23 +00:00
Evie Litherland-Smith e5d09152c1 Add firefox back with updated mimeapps 2024-02-02 06:43:10 +00:00
Evie Litherland-Smith 6e98ffa1f7 Switch to Qt5 for qutebrowser to fix blurry text when scaled 2024-02-02 06:42:34 +00:00
Evie Litherland-Smith 85dc4ee211 Switch chromium to (explicitly) degoogled chromium 2024-02-01 13:42:51 +00:00
Evie Litherland-Smith 07198592b4 Put laptop screen scaling back to 1.25 2024-02-01 11:55:34 +00:00
Evie Litherland-Smith 277a9e4edf qutebrowser: set highdpi on laptops 2024-02-01 11:55:02 +00:00
Evie Litherland-Smith 0f5b863eb5 nyxt: re-enable javascript 2024-02-01 11:45:56 +00:00
Evie Litherland-Smith 2a5a82afa7 Temp fix for stylix setting qutebrowser font size wrong 2024-02-01 11:41:46 +00:00
Evie Litherland-Smith ec76216d8d Fix typo setting hidpi 2024-02-01 11:41:16 +00:00
Evie Litherland-Smith ece96e046e Move emacs repo sync to git-sync-all script 2024-02-01 11:35:41 +00:00
Evie Litherland-Smith 8637da6dc7 Reinstate nyxt bind, enable hidpi for qutebrowser on 4K screen 2024-02-01 11:33:46 +00:00